Do you need a permit to install a gas fireplace insert in Virginia?

Typically, a permit is required for installing a gas fireplace insert in Virginia, especially when modifications to gas lines or venting are involved. This ensures the installation meets safety standards and building codes enforced by local authorities in areas like Virginia Beach. We manage the necessary permitting process.

What is the 2 + 10 rule for fireplaces in Virginia?

The '2 + 10 rule' for fireplaces generally refers to vent termination clearances, meaning the vent must terminate at least two feet higher than any part of the building within a ten-foot horizontal radius. Virginia state building codes and local ordinances dictate these safety requirements, which our installations strictly adhere to.
